Abstract

The invention relates to a secondary injection device of a battery and a method for injecting electrolyte into a battery. The secondary injection device of the battery includes a frame and a plurality of support rods; wherein the frame includes a frame body and connecting plates, and the connecting plates are positioned on the side surface of the frame body; at least one ends of the support rods are connected onto the connecting plates, the support rods form a placement position used for placing the battery. After precharging and before packaging, the battery is placed on the placement position formed by the support rods, the frame is immersed in electrolyte, and the electrolyte is injected to the battery for the second time, so as to complement the loss electrolyte when precharge, and the loss of electrolyte is effectively reduced, meanwhile, the security and circularity of the battery are ensured; when the electrolyte is injected into the battery for the second time, the battery has voltage, while the electrolyte which belongs to flammable liquid is an organic solvent, short circuit and ignition are easily caused if the operation is careless, so that the security is improved by injecting electrolyte into the battery for the second time through the secondary injection device.

technical field [0001] The invention relates to the technical field of battery production, in particular to a battery secondary liquid injection device and a battery liquid injection method. Background technique [0002] With the development of smart phones, the requirements for their working power are getting higher and higher. Taking lithium-ion batteries as an example, while pursuing the maximum capacity of the battery, the battery is developing towards thin, wide, and high profile. Due to the limited internal space of the battery, when the internal space is filled with the active material to the maximum, the remaining electrolyte space is relatively reduced, and the electrolyte is used as the transmission medium of lithium ions inside the lithium-ion battery. Once reduced, it will inevitably affect the safety performance of the battery. have a great impact.
